Hey everybody, I have a 90 Kat 600 that I'm trying to get up and running.
I have uploaded some videos that better depict what the bike is doing.
Here is what I have done so far:
valve adjustment, carb tear-down and thorough cleaning, factory pro jet kit (112.5 main, needles on 2nd position from top), ignition advancer, new o-rings and gaskets (as described in carbs 101), float height at 14mm (as per factory pro instructions), new ngk spark plugs, new o-rings on carburetor boots, new air cleaner. Oh yeah, a/f screws are 2.5 out. I also made sure that none of the clamps were overtightened.

EDIT: pulled the plugs and all are white........so, she's lean at idle right? I'm going to pull the carbs again and verify correct float height.
